Geologists have a broad and varied role in society. They study many of society's most pressing problems, including energy, water, and mineral resources. Geologists also study the environment and climate change. Geologists are often called engineers and environmental scientists because of their involvement in the exploration of geological resource. They are also responsible for determining the potential of resources for mining, power, or other essential materials. Geologists are not only responsible for exploring the earth's resources but also discover new sources of these vital materials.

Engineering can be described as the application and production of useful things using scientific principles. Engineers use their science and math knowledge to design and build machines, vehicles and bridges, aircraft, spacecraft, robots and tools. They also create electronic circuits and other devices.

Engineers may be involved in research and development, production, maintenance, testing, quality control, sales, marketing, management, teaching, consulting, law, politics, finance, human resources, administration, and many other areas.

Engineers have many responsibilities. They can design and build products, systems and processes; manage projects; perform tests and inspections; analyze data; create models; write specifications; develop standards; train employees, supervise workers and make decisions.

Engineers can choose to specialize in specific fields such as electrical, chemical or civil.

Some engineers are more interested in specific types of engineering than others, including aeronautics and biotechnology, computing, electronics energy, industrial, maritime, medicine, nuclear, robotics space transportation, telecommunications and water.

What does an electrical engineer do?

They design power systems for use by people.

They are responsible in designing, building, testing and installing all types and sizes of electric equipment for residential, commercial, and government customers.

They plan and direct the installation of these systems.

Electrical engineers design and install electronic devices, circuits, and components that convert electricity into useful forms.
